One thing I've always kinda wondered about, is why I cannot view the information of people not in my contact list. Yes, I know that I can use "Get Information for Contact" and enter in the information by hand, or pull up a chat window for that person, and hit the get info button that way, however, when the Information window is actually up, the Status and Profile boxes are empty, and remain empty. As soon as I add the person, I can follow the same exact steps I did before, and this time, their profile comes up. This is really annoying, since I often get contacted by people I do not know, and do not wish to have in my contact list. In situations like that, now I have to goto the webpage for the IM service, and view the profile through that, if the service even has an option to do that.
